Greg_Jennings wrote: | So what am I supposed to do with Chris Johnson? |
seriously? At this point, I hope you have a better option to start now. Lots of players have emerged thanks to injury and ineffectiveness. Start anyone with upside at this point. But don't trade CJ. You won't be able to get anything for him unless he shows a glimmer of hope. But maybe, just maybe he pulls his head out of his posterior and starts getting some positive runs. I don't expect it, but he's worth the bench spot.
Gotta say, prior to last season I traded him in my keeper league for Brees. I felt his decline would be obvious; a pure speed guy getting almost 400 touches a season. Once the quickness faded, he'd be done, unlike guys like Peterson who developed into punishers. _________________
